forked from gentoo/gentoo
-
Notifications
You must be signed in to change notification settings - Fork 0
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Closes: gentoo#2697 Package-Manager: portage-2.3.2
- Loading branch information
Showing
2 changed files
with
62 additions
and
0 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-1,2 +1,3 @@ | ||
DIST gaupol-0.91.tar.gz 518493 SHA256 cb7d2d3fa4dfd321802eb6c3dd0a2f9582a9195a70b153d0ce65f2dfa9048add SHA512 92459ec0a7d77c8e4a34f44489ae8fc01feeb2d34f6fd152c8bfeaf72b8235c680155698c55e7f9d46ce82bee8274b14313b6a43167f65f784511e583d4858fb WHIRLPOOL 7d46d9bb20d104355f16a966a46e25eb76e8cb72fa5082b9526a6ee3b012312dc1e5a6a74d6fe850cce40d9ce993b4a06471ec93ac907bb1f3de30409217ff43 | ||
DIST gaupol-0.92.tar.gz 519991 SHA256 790928bb7863d4f1484bcd907f23f8b938f71b491860d51e497e63729e1e3bf8 SHA512 828bba44b8fbf2c2ab074a1479b1b9cc4e42eee98d87e5f32f049bc2c34ccfbdf9488256b794a134f93d4c01249c42361f72bf9df5819e528d59e9e7285f9dd3 WHIRLPOOL 7acb87b80e7a534fee19b40fbebaf99ae586bce49957122211ead814a9c597dbea76bda52c539414f01bfacb5a5e235d7116ac1337b1d30083d5582ef67d4fe3 | ||
DIST gaupol-1.0.tar.gz 520620 SHA256 bc407489855eb0a7a8bda6f6fcc7fcbe6136582cc588ec081750b8546f311e3b SHA512 1f6a9ff1bf6722473aa53c9c8e787ce9d25669bbafe19b4c117965bf281307365cb4cd31241af92b0623ead8a9627d38c5811d5b361c8707ac3467d520c1d89c WHIRLPOOL 50cd2546cc48538c8095ad9fbb9eb71efb6ea8cd038fa9ad217cf5a502c6cfee9530e94a8da9f69e60fbd9c511c112c9fbebc62a24edec10049e80b135c7232d |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Original file line number | Diff line number | Diff line change |
---|---|---|
@@ -0,0 +1,61 @@ | ||
# Copyright 1999-2016 Gentoo Foundation | ||
# Distributed under the terms of the GNU General Public License v2 | ||
# $Id$ | ||
|
||
EAPI=6 | ||
|
||
PYTHON_COMPAT=( python{3_3,3_4,3_5} ) | ||
|
||
inherit distutils-r1 gnome2-utils virtualx xdg-utils | ||
|
||
DESCRIPTION="A subtitle editor for text-based subtitles" | ||
HOMEPAGE="http://otsaloma.io/gaupol/" | ||
SRC_URI="https://github.com/otsaloma/${PN}/archive/${PV}.tar.gz -> ${P}.tar.gz" | ||
|
||
LICENSE="GPL-2+" | ||
SLOT="0" | ||
KEYWORDS="~amd64 ~x86" | ||
IUSE="spell test" | ||
|
||
RDEPEND="app-text/iso-codes | ||
dev-python/chardet[${PYTHON_USEDEP}] | ||
dev-python/pygobject:3[${PYTHON_USEDEP}] | ||
x11-libs/gtk+:3[introspection] | ||
spell? ( | ||
app-text/gtkspell:3 | ||
>=dev-python/pyenchant-1.4[${PYTHON_USEDEP}] | ||
)" | ||
DEPEND="${RDEPEND} | ||
dev-util/intltool | ||
sys-devel/gettext | ||
test? ( | ||
dev-python/pytest[${PYTHON_USEDEP}] | ||
dev-python/pytest-runner[${PYTHON_USEDEP}] | ||
) | ||
" | ||
|
||
DOCS=( AUTHORS.md NEWS.md TODO.md README.md README.aeidon.md ) | ||
|
||
pkg_postinst() { | ||
xdg_desktop_database_update | ||
xdg_mimeinfo_database_update | ||
gnome2_icon_cache_update | ||
if [[ -z ${REPLACING_VERSIONS} ]]; then | ||
elog "Previewing support needs MPV, MPlayer or VLC." | ||
|
||
if use spell; then | ||
elog "Additionally, spell-checking requires a dictionary, any of" | ||
elog "Aspell/Pspell, Ispell, MySpell, Uspell, Hspell or AppleSpell." | ||
fi | ||
fi | ||
} | ||
|
||
python_test() { | ||
virtx py.test | ||
} | ||
|
||
pkg_postrm() { | ||
xdg_desktop_database_update | ||
xdg_mimeinfo_database_update | ||
gnome2_icon_cache_update | ||
} |